The Future of AI: Is Megawatt-Class Server Racks the New Standard?

Introduction to Megawatt-Class Server Racks

As we continue to explore advancements in artificial intelligence, the demand for powerful computing performance becomes increasingly evident. Megawatt-class AI server racks may soon become the standard, especially following Nvidia’s recent reveal of a 600kW Kyber rack design. This innovative architecture is poised to reshape the landscape of AI infrastructure.

Technological Advances Fueling High-Energy Demand

The increase in AI workloads requires significant computational power. Traditional server racks have struggled to keep pace with the demands of advanced machine learning and deep learning applications. With Nvidia’s introduction of the Kyber rack, we are witnessing a shift toward server designs that can support this megawatt-class capability. The potential to harness such energy-efficient systems could signify a turning point before 2030.
